Output 617ae81bcd6183c2a68758c4b812153a23ce1530be1f8aaed85452bf98d3ef2a:1

value
18835545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 961ae847a3baa0e5ad088607b2951466812b5d94 OP_EQUAL
address
3FNhWsc1dQAmyEyha7sSwfA9oxMXJZ3H5i
transaction
617ae81bcd6183c2a68758c4b812153a23ce1530be1f8aaed85452bf98d3ef2a
spent
true